As an Associate Banker- Market Expansion in Branch Banking, you will contribute significantly to the success of the branch by delivering exceptional customer experiences.

You will build long-lasting relationships with clients by sharing product knowledge and solutions as well as introducing them to our licensed bankers. Job responsibilities

  • Engages clients as they enter the branch by welcoming them and making them feel appreciated including managing lobby traffic, checking clients into the waiting queue, and scheduling / canceling client meetings
  • Performs branch operations which may include managing cash devices such as the cash vault, ATM, or others while adhering to all bank policies and procedures and performing account origination for consumer clients
  • Provides proactive client outreach to gauge success and offer new tools to help them meet their consumer banking and investment goals
  • Champions new Associate Banker skills such as tablet utilization, account opening, and other key initiatives, helping Associate Bankers as they learn
  • Educates clients on the usage of technology self-service options such as leveraging the Chase Mobile App, Chase.com, and ATMs to complete their banking needs whenever, wherever, and however they want
  • Shares best practices across the supported branches to deliver a strong controls environment and exceptional customer experience Required qualifications, capabilities, and skills
  • 6+ months of customer service experience
  • High school diploma or GED equivalent Preferred qualifications, capabilities, and skills
  • Ability to make personal connections, engage customers, and remain courteous and professional in a team environment while quickly and accurately learn products, services, and procedures
  • Professional, interpersonal, thorough, detailed oriented, and organized with follow-up skills
  • Strong desire and ability to influence, educate, and connect customers to technology
  • Cash handling experience Chase is a leading financial services firm, helping nearly half of America's households and small businesses achieve their financial goals through a broad range of financial products.
